Responsible gambling Kuwait: Set limits and get help

The starting point for responsible gambling

The independent-money rule

Responsible gambling Kuwait guidance starts by keeping decisions, time and spending inside limits set before play begins. Gambling is paid entertainment, not income, debt relief or a dependable way to recover an earlier loss. No outcome makes another bet necessary.

Who this page is for

This page is intended only for adults aged 18 and over. The safeguards below aim to limit personal and financial harm and are best used before difficulties become serious, whatever the legal position explained in the Kuwait gambling law guide.

Signs that gambling has become a problem

Seven signs worth watching for

The size of a loss is not the only measure of harm. Changes in behaviour, mood or priorities can justify stopping and reviewing the situation. Look for any of these signs when they begin to recur:

  • Trying to recover a loss with another deposit, expecting the next round to repair the previous one.
  • Going beyond the planned amount or using money intended for rent, groceries or bills.
  • Keeping the time spent or money lost hidden from family or friends.
  • Becoming irritable, worried or restless when attempting to stop.
  • Allowing gambling to disrupt work, sleep, study or relationships.
  • Increasing the stake to recreate the same feeling of excitement.
  • Returning immediately after deciding to quit or opening another account to bypass a limit.

Why acting early matters

A single warning sign that keeps appearing is enough to act; you do not need to wait for several. Use it as a signal to pause, strengthen your limits and talk with someone you trust.

Control the budget

Set the budget before any deposit

Choose the amount only after housing, food, bills, debt payments and essential savings are covered. Write the entertainment limit in Kuwaiti dinar (KWD) and assume the entire amount may be lost. A simple running log shows total spending more clearly than looking at deposits one by one.

Practical steps to control the budget

  1. Set a weekly or monthly ceiling that leaves essential commitments untouched.
  2. Use funds already assigned to entertainment, never borrowed money or another person's funds.
  3. Enter every deposit and withdrawal in a single running total.
  4. End play when the ceiling is reached instead of transferring money from another category.

A worked example in Kuwaiti dinar

The following table is only an illustration of separating essential commitments from entertainment funds. It is not a suggested budget for any particular person:

CategoryExample amountRule
Monthly income left after essential commitmentsKWD 150Reference figure only, not a gambling budget
Amount reserved for other entertainmentKWD 100Stays outside the gambling account in every case
Monthly amount allocated to gamblingKWD 50Total monthly deposit ceiling
Weekly amount calculated from that ceilingKWD 12.5Unused money does not roll over or get replaced

The casino balance on screen is not a budget record because it omits the complete movement of money into and out of the account. Keep your log separately and check it before starting another session.

Payment ease does not reduce the risk

A quick e-wallet or stored card does not make gambling safer; it removes the pause that can prompt reconsideration. If mobile transfers make repeated deposits too easy, disable promotional alerts and remove the saved payment method temporarily.

Deposit, loss and time limits

Available controls and what they do

Convert your intentions into settings before the session starts. Operators differ, but these labels describe the usual purpose of each control and do not mean that every account provides every option.

SettingFunction
Deposit limitRestricts the amount that may be added during the operator's defined period.
Loss limitPlaces a maximum on losses for the selected period when offered.
Session limitLimits uninterrupted play or shows a prompt to end the session.
Time-outSuspends access temporarily for the period chosen under the operator's rules.
Self-exclusionStops account access for an extended period or permanently under the operator's policy.

Combine controls when one setting is insufficient, for example a deposit cap with a session timer. A single control set too loosely can be easy to bypass.

A worked example: how to calculate your real result

The account balance does not show your true spending. Calculate the net result by adding withdrawals that actually reached your payment method outside the account and subtracting every deposit made during the same period, whatever balance remains on screen. The example uses Kuwaiti dinar:

EntryAmountRunning net result
Initial depositKWD 20Down KWD 20
Withdrawal received externallyKWD 8Down KWD 12
Additional depositKWD 10Down KWD 22

Here, deposits total KWD 30 rather than KWD 22, and the whole KWD 30 counts against your monthly ceiling even when part of it remains as an unwithdrawn account balance.

Practical session rules

Set an alarm outside the casino app and choose the end time before signing in. Take genuine breaks, and do not play when angry, tired or affected by alcohol, since long sessions make unnoticed time and spending more likely.

A double stop-loss and stop-win rule

Before playing, choose a stop-win and a stop-loss point: stop after reaching a chosen win amount and stop after reaching a chosen loss amount. Keep both decisions regardless of the next result. Increasing a stake to recover losses or assuming a win is due after a losing streak misunderstands the games. Nothing is owed, and the next round has the same odds as the last.

Secure shared devices and accounts

Do not save sign-in details on a shared device

Account security is especially important when relatives share a phone, tablet or computer, including anyone under 18. Do not store the password in a shared browser, and sign out completely after every session rather than merely closing the tab or app.

A unique password and two-step verification

Create a unique password, use a screen lock and enable two-step verification when the operator supports it. Keep sign-in details private because another person's access could bypass the limits you selected.

Use self-exclusion when limits are not enough

Submit the request formally and get written confirmation

Self-exclusion is a formal request that prevents account access for a chosen period or permanently, according to the operator's policy. Send it through the responsible-gambling or support channel and request written confirmation. Ask for promotional messages to stop as part of the same request.

Exclude every account separately

Excluding yourself from one account does not close any other account automatically. While each request is being handled, block the related sites and apps on your devices as an additional barrier.

If control feels difficult right now

Do not deposit again. Sign out, begin self-exclusion, move essential living money out of easy reach and speak with someone you trust today.

Get help

Why talking to someone you trust matters

Give a trusted person the accurate amount of time and money involved, not a softened version. Ask for one practical step today, such as help submitting requests or protecting essential household funds.

GamCare and Gamblers Anonymous: international options

No dedicated Kuwaiti gambling support service is publicly listed. GamCare offers English-language information and support resources, while Gamblers Anonymous lists meetings worldwide and provides peer-support material. Neither is a Kuwaiti authority, and availability varies by location.

In case of immediate danger

If you or another person faces immediate danger, contact local emergency services and remain with someone you trust. Do not wait for an operator or this site to respond.

Apply safeguards account by account

No single central register

A limit or exclusion affects the account where it was enabled. No Kuwait-wide self-exclusion register is publicly documented, and none is described as closing all offshore accounts at once. Repeat the request for each account instead of assuming one request covers the others.

Full responsibility falls on you, account by account

List every account in writing and process the list in one sitting. Retain each confirmation so you can spot and follow up on any unfinished request.

  1. Enable the strongest suitable money and time limits.
  2. Send a separate self-exclusion request through each operator's stated channel.
  3. Unsubscribe from promotional email, text messages and push alerts.
  4. Delete each app and add a website block at device level.
  5. Note the submission date and confirmation reference for each request.

If you are worried about someone else

Explain the behaviour you have seen and its real effect without debating every individual bet. Do not cover the person's losses, share account access or give them your passwords. Encourage self-exclusion and outside support, protect your finances and seek help yourself if the situation feels unsafe.
